Output e2c76c93ebe7f047ddb8db83030fefbb30880d780ce6c970421c96a831d48e18:1

value
64819591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ffd971bd03a86666e43cbf19d29e6b6af5259866 OP_EQUAL
address
MXDy2e8wH6P29GEcpHk8iiCCikrr6KuBWC
transaction
e2c76c93ebe7f047ddb8db83030fefbb30880d780ce6c970421c96a831d48e18
spent
true